Mentor Mom
Program: Community of Caring
Description:
- Serve as a mentor to a young mother in need of support
- Assist with questions concerning parenthood and child development
Responsibilities:
- Mentor will be matched with a young mother in need of support during her pregnancy and after birth
- Meet with the mother a minimum of 4-6 hours a month
- Provide support through face to face meetings and telephone contact
- Possibly provide transportation to necessary appointments
- Report to the Mentor Moms Program Director once a month
Selection Process:
- Mentor will undergo an interview
- Mentor will attend a three hour training
- A background check will be conducted
- Match will be monitored by the Mentor Moms Coordinator
- Ongoing monthly support will be provided as needed
Skills/Qualifications:
- Female with parenting experience preferred
- Own transportation and valid driver's license
- Can pass back ground check and child abuse registry
Time/Location
- 4-6 hrs a month for a period of one year
- Mentor will be matched with a mother close to their community
